3D Hip and Knee Implant Market Outlook 2031: North America Dominance, Growth Drivers, and Future Opportunities
According to industry insights, 3D Hip and Knee Implant Market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 6.9 percent during the forecast period from 2025 to 2031, reflecting steady expansion and strong investment potential. The Global 3D Hip and Knee Implant Market in North America is witnessing significant growth driven by technological advancements in 3D printing and rising demand for personalized orthopedic solutions. North America dominates the market in terms of revenue share, supported by advanced healthcare infrastructure, high adoption of innovative medical devices, and a growing aging population.
The increasing prevalence of osteoarthritis and joint-related disorders has significantly boosted the demand for hip and knee replacement procedures. Additionally, the integration of 3D printing technologies has revolutionized implant manufacturing, enabling customized and patient-specific implants. These innovations enhance surgical precision, reduce recovery time, and improve long-term outcomes, making them highly attractive to both healthcare providers and patients.

Market Overview and Dynamics
The 3D hip and knee implant market is evolving rapidly due to continuous advancements in biomaterials, imaging technologies, and additive manufacturing. The ability to design implants tailored to individual anatomical structures is a key factor driving market growth. These implants provide better fit, improved functionality, and enhanced durability compared to traditional implants.
Moreover, healthcare systems across developed regions are increasingly focusing on value-based care, encouraging the adoption of advanced implant technologies that ensure better patient outcomes. The growing awareness regarding minimally invasive surgeries and improved postoperative recovery is also contributing to the expansion of the market.
Key Market Segmentation
The market is segmented based on implant type, material, end user, and geography. By implant type, the market includes total hip replacement implants, partial hip replacement implants, hip resurfacing implants, and revision hip replacement implants. Among these, total hip replacement implants account for a significant share due to their widespread use in treating severe joint degeneration.
Based on material, the market is categorized into metal on metal, metal on polyethylene, ceramic on metal, ceramic on polyethylene, and ceramic on ceramic. Each material type offers distinct advantages in terms of durability, wear resistance, and compatibility.
In terms of end users, hospitals dominate the market due to the high volume of surgical procedures, followed by orthopedic clinics and other healthcare facilities.
North America Market Insights
North America holds the largest share in the global 3D hip and knee implant market, driven by strong healthcare infrastructure, high healthcare spending, and rapid adoption of advanced medical technologies. The presence of leading medical device manufacturers and favorable reimbursement policies further support market growth in this region.
The United States plays a pivotal role, with a large patient pool suffering from arthritis and joint-related disorders. Additionally, the region benefits from continuous research and development activities, leading to the introduction of innovative implant designs and materials.
Canada and Mexico are also contributing to regional growth through improved healthcare access and increasing awareness about advanced orthopedic treatments. The overall regional ecosystem fosters innovation, making North America a key hub for 3D implant development and commercialization.
Growth Drivers
Several factors are driving the growth of the 3D hip and knee implant market:
- Technological advancements in 3D printing: The use of additive manufacturing enables the production of complex implant structures with high precision.
- Rising aging population: Increasing life expectancy leads to a higher incidence of joint disorders.
- Growing prevalence of osteoarthritis: A major contributor to the rising demand for joint replacement surgeries.
- Customization and personalization: Patient-specific implants improve clinical outcomes and patient satisfaction.
Emerging Trends
The market is witnessing several notable trends shaping its future:
- Adoption of robot-assisted surgeries for enhanced precision
- Increasing use of biocompatible and advanced materials
- Integration of AI and imaging technologies for implant design
- Expansion of outpatient surgical centers
These trends are expected to create new opportunities for market players and accelerate the adoption of 3D implants globally.

Future Outlook
The future of the 3D hip and knee implant market looks promising, with continuous advancements in technology and increasing demand for personalized healthcare solutions. As healthcare providers prioritize patient outcomes and cost efficiency, the adoption of 3D implants is expected to accelerate further.
Emerging markets in Asia Pacific are projected to witness the highest growth rate, while North America will continue to dominate in terms of revenue share. The integration of digital technologies and innovative materials will further transform the market landscape by 2031.
